Ireland v New Zealand - Intercity and DART service arrangements by Marketing Department
Iarnród Éireann has announced travel arrangements for the Ireland V New Zealand rugby international on Saturday 20th November.
An extra direct service will operate from Limerick to Heuston station, Dublin . This service will depart Limerick at 10.25hrs and will serve Thurles (11.08hrs) before arriving into Heuston station, Dublin at 12.35hrs.
After the match, an extra direct service will operate from Heuston station, Dublin to Limerick. This service will depart Heuston station Dublin at 20.50 hrs and will serve Thurles (22.10hrs) before arriving into Limerick at 22.55hrs.
Customers are advised to book early to avail of the cheapest fares.
Click here to purchase your rail tickets. http://www.irishrail.ie/your_journey/timetables.asp
Also, additional DART services will operate from the city centre to Lansdowne Road before the match, and from Lansdowne Road to Howth and Bray after the match.
Grand Canal Dock Station will be closed from 18.35hrs to 20.25hrs on Garda advice.
